The Ban on Cenk Uygur and Hasan Piker US political commentators Cenk Uygur and Hasan Piker have been barred from entering the United Kingdom. British authorities cited their public comments about Israel as the reason for the decision. The Event Details Uygur, co-founder of The Young Turks, learned of the restriction while trying to board a flight to London. He was scheduled to attend the SXSW London festival and deliver a speech at Oxford University. Piker, a staunch supporter of Palestine and one of the internet's biggest political streamers, also had his UK visa revoked as he prepared to travel to the same event. The Reason Behind the Ban According to Uygur, British authorities told him he is considered "a serious risk to the public order" due to his criticism of Israel. He claimed that the government stated his comments about Israel's influence on the American government are antisemitic. Piker also stated that the UK used the terminology "not conducive to the public good" when denying him entry. The Impact on Free Speech The restrictions have sparked concerns about free speech and the influence of Israel advocacy organizations on public discourse. Piker stated that "Israel advocacy organisations have unbelievable amounts of power over what even the United Kingdom has to say and do; if you are an avowed anti-Zionist, your travel will be restricted." The Future Implications This incident comes weeks after British authorities barred US rapper Ye from entering the country, citing his history of anti-Semitic remarks. The decision has raised questions about the UK's stance on free speech and its relationship with Israel.

Executive Summary: Masturbation Recognized as Natural Avian BehaviorA collaborative survey of 120 bird species shows that self‑pleasuring is widespread, more frequent in the wild than in captivity, and poses no health risk. The findings challenge long‑standing advice to discourage or punish the behavior and call for a shift in veterinary guidance.Comprehensive Survey Highlights Widespread Onanism Across Diverse SpeciesThe research, led by Dr Chloe Heys (University of Lancashire) and co‑author Dr Matilda Brindle (Oxford University), combined expert interviews, online keeper communities, and published literature. Species documented include parrots, ducks, turkeys, chickens and numerous others, with both males and females engaging in the activity.Quantitative Findings Underscore Higher Incidence in Wild Populations120 bird species examined, spanning captive and wild individuals.Incidence reported as higher in wild birds than in captivity.Male birds were slightly more frequently mentioned, but female participation was notable.Repercussions for Veterinary Practice and Bird WelfareVeterinarians are urged to reassure owners that the behavior is normal and not a sign of distress. Interventions such as perch removal, hormonal treatments, or even surgical de‑sexing are deemed unnecessary except in rare pathological cases. Dr Ana Basto (University of Lancashire) emphasizes that the study will help vets provide evidence‑based advice.Projected Shift Toward Non‑Interventionist Care in Avian HusbandryAs the scientific community accepts masturbation as a natural component of avian sexual repertoires, bird‑keeping guidelines are expected to evolve. Future husbandry practices will likely focus on monitoring for genuine health issues rather than attempting to suppress a harmless behavior, fostering better welfare outcomes for both captive and wild birds.

The Unplanned Performance La La Land is a much adored homage to Hollywood, where dreamers take chances and seize unexpected moments. On Saturday night at the ICC’s Darling Harbour theatre, that idea became a reality for a 21-year-old university student who was thrust into the spotlight at a live performance of the movie’s score – and saved a concert from derailment. The Keyboardist's Sudden Illness Sterling Nasa was in the audience at La La Land in Concert, a touring production where the movie – which features Ryan Gosling and Emma Stone – is projected on to a screen while a live orchestra plays the musical score in synchronisation with the film. The performance proceeded normally until the interval, which stretched out to 40 minutes. Then the film’s Oscar-winning composer and conductor, Justin Hurwitz, walked out alone to address the audience. The Call for a Pianist The orchestra’s keyboardist had suddenly fallen ill. Was there by any chance a pianist in the house? And one with exceptional sight-reading skills? Nasa, who plays piano and organ and is the bagpipes tutor at his old school, Scots College, hesitated when the call went out. The Impromptu Performance Nasa told the ABC he was thinking the same thing when he saw the complex score. “I saw it on the score and I thought, oh, I don’t know if I’m going to be able to sight-read that in one go,” he said. Like Gosling’s jazz-pianist character Sebastian, the student had to decide whether to stay in the shadows or take a monumental leap of faith. With no time to overthink, he chose to trust his instincts. The Audience's Reaction The gamble paid off, carrying the orchestra through the number – and earning Nasa a resounding ovation from the audience. “He saw it coming up … and he just improvised,” Hurwitz said. “That is a whole other skill on top of sight-reading. To be able to play a really cool solo in the right key, in the right scale, on the fly with no rehearsal – it was remarkable.” The Future Performance While the production team is now scrambling to rehearse new keyboardists for the upcoming Melbourne and Brisbane legs of the tour, Nasa will be heading back to his regular university lectures. La La Land in Concert will play at the ICC Sydney on Monday, at the Brisbane Convention & Exhibition Centre on Wednesday and at the Hamer Hall in Melbourne from Friday 6 to 8 June.

The Global Wildfire Paradox of 2025 Despite a global decline in the total area burned by wildfires in 2025, wealthier nations experienced some of the most destructive fire seasons on record, according to a comprehensive study examining the complex relationship between climate change, land use, and fire impacts. Uneven Distribution of Fire Devastation Catastrophic blazes claimed lives, homes, and jobs last year in California, Canada, Europe, and South Korea. The Scottish "megafire" torched more than 100,000 hectares, contributing to the UK breaking its record for burned area. Meanwhile, the Palisades and Eaton fires in Los Angeles ranked among the most destructive in US history, while record-breaking blazes in Spain and Portugal burned more than half a million hectares. South Korea experienced its biggest and deadliest wildfire season on record. The Declining Global Burn Area Despite these regional disasters, the 335 million hectares burned globally in 2025 represented the second-lowest total since 2002. This reduction is largely attributed to the expansion of African farms that have fragmented landscapes and hampered the spread of large savannah fires. The overall decrease in burned area led to a drop in carbon dioxide emissions to their third-lowest level on record. Economic and Human Cost Concentration While the total burn area decreased, the economic and human impacts became increasingly concentrated. Fires accounted for more than 38% of insured losses from weather disasters in 2025. In southern California and South Korea, high winds and dry vegetation pushed fires through densely populated areas, causing "exceptional mortality, mass evacuations, and major infrastructure losses." The toxic particles spewed by Canadian wildfires in 2023 killed 82,000 people worldwide, according to studies. Climate Amplification of Fire Risk Global heating is creating conditions that allow fires to spread more intensely, particularly at the wildland-urban interface where people are most at risk. Adverse weather, inflamed by carbon pollution, turned some of 2025's fires into explosive infernos. An attribution study found that the extreme weather fueling flames in Portugal and Spain was made 39 times more likely by climate breakdown. "If we continue to warm the planet, large-scale fires will continue to increase," warned David Garcia, an applied mathematician at the University of Alicante. Regional Disparities in Fire Impact The study reveals a growing disconnect between total area burned and real-world impacts. While global burn areas decreased, Canada experienced extreme wildfire emissions for the third year in a row. Since 2023, boreal forests in North America have emitted close to 4 billion tonnes of CO2, exceeding the total emissions of the preceding 15-year period. In the Mediterranean, drought and extreme heat drove severe blazes from Portugal to Turkey. Future Projections and Preparedness Experts warn that as the planet continues to warm, large-scale fires will become more frequent and intense. Adrián Regos, a landscape ecologist at the Biological Mission of Galicia, Spain, noted that last year's events illustrated how a relatively small number of extreme fires could dominate the ecological, social, and economic consequences of an entire fire season. This trend suggests that despite potential reductions in total burn area, the threat to human communities and infrastructure may continue to increase, necessitating improved preparedness and mitigation strategies.

In a striking reversal of a century‑old judgment, researchers have confirmed that the red bands on the walls of Bacon Hole in South Gower are not mineral stains but the United Kingdom’s oldest known Palaeolithic cave paintings. 1912: The Guardian reports the discovery of red pigment bands in Bacon Hole. 1928: The same outlet declares the markings a natural phenomenon. 2026: Uranium‑thorium analysis dates the pigments to 17,100 years ago, redefining British prehistory. The Rediscovery of Bacon Hole’s Red Streaks as Palaeolithic Art Original investigators William Sollas and Henri Breuil argued in 1912 that the horizontal red lines represented intentional art. Their interpretation was dismissed in 1928 after the newspaper cited mineral seepage as the cause. The new study, led by Dr George Nash of the University of Liverpool and Coimbra University, re‑examined the panels with modern archaeometric techniques. Uranium‑Thorium Dating Confirms 17,100‑Year‑Old Paintings Using uranium‑thorium dating on the pigment’s calcite matrix, the team obtained a calibrated age of 17,100 years before present. Chemical analysis identified a mixture of calcite and clay, applied with finger strokes, confirming deliberate human agency. Implications for Understanding Upper Palaeolithic Wales The findings place Wales at the forefront of Upper Palaeolithic activity in north‑western Europe, suggesting that hunter‑fisher‑gatherer groups exploited the periglacial landscape of the emerging Bristol Channel shoreline. The research also aligns with earlier discoveries such as the Cathole Cave paintings dated between 14,500 and 12,500 years ago. Future Research and Conservation Prospects The cave, managed by the National Trust of Wales, is slated for official announcement and potential scheduling as a protected monument. Ongoing collaboration among the universities of Southampton, Swansea, and international partners aims to map additional sites along the Gower coast and refine the chronology of early human occupation.

Researchers from the University of Wyoming, Stanford and the University of Colorado Boulder built a simple mathematical model that shows people achieve the best outcomes when they set goals slightly above the average, but avoid extreme over‑ambition.Why Researchers Replaced “Shoot for the Moon” with “Above‑Average” TargetsThe model treats individuals as agents with a reward threshold. Agents reject offers below their threshold and accept those that meet or exceed it. By varying thresholds and reward distributions, the team discovered that agents who set modestly higher‑than‑average targets consistently outperformed both under‑ambitious and overly ambitious peers.Quantitative Findings: How Modest Over‑Ambition Beats ExtremesOptimal satisfaction occurs when the threshold is above the mean reward but not far beyond it.Agents with thresholds far above the mean performed worse than those whose thresholds were equally far below the mean.In a related marathon study cited by the authors, merely asking runners to set a goal boosted performance by 13.5%, equivalent to a nine‑year age advantage for a 42‑year‑old.Implications for Careers, Housing, and Policy DecisionsThe insights apply to real‑world choices such as salary negotiations, apartment hunting, and economic policy. Over‑ambitious expectations can lead to chronic dissatisfaction, especially when individuals compare themselves only to the highlight reels posted on social media. By recognizing the full range of possible outcomes, decision‑makers can set realistic, slightly above‑average goals that maximize satisfaction.What the Model Predicts for Future Goal‑Setting StrategiesFuture research will likely explore how dynamic thresholds adapt to changing environments and how social information influences perceived reward distributions. For now, the authors advise a pragmatic tweak to classic motivational slogans: aim a little lower than the moon, shoot for the stars you can actually see.

Rising Drownings Amid the UK HeatwaveEmergency services have recorded nine water‑related deaths in the past few days, seven of them young people, as soaring temperatures push the public into rivers, lakes, reservoirs and coastal spots.Recent Fatal Incidents Highlight Cold‑Water Shock Danger17‑year‑old boy found dead in Pick Mere, Northwich (Cheshire Constabulary).Teenage girl and five boys died in separate incidents across Yorkshire, Warwickshire, Hampshire, Lincolnshire and Lancashire.Man in his 60s suffered cardiac arrest while rescuing relatives at Tregirls Beach, Cornwall.72‑year‑old woman died after being pulled from West Angle Bay, Pembrokeshire.Dr Heather Massey, associate professor at the University of Portsmouth, stresses the need for supervised swimming sites and basic rescue knowledge.Statistical Snapshot: Deaths and TrendsNational Water Safety Forum data show a spike in drownings from May through August 2025, with the majority of victims being young men.More than 50% of fatalities occur in inland waterways rather than on the coast.Research from Bournemouth University (2024) found drowning deaths are three times higher on days when temperatures exceed 25 °C, especially among men who have consumed alcohol.Why Cold Water and Heat Combine to Threaten SwimmersCold‑water shock triggers an involuntary gasp, rapid breathing and a sharp rise in heart rate. The effect peaks within the first 30 seconds and can last two to three minutes, making sudden immersion in cold water especially hazardous for people whose skin is heated by the sun.Jumping or diving amplifies the risk, as the initial gasp may draw water into the lungs before the swimmer can surface.Preventive Measures and Outlook for Summer SafetyExperts recommend:Choose locations with lifeguards and enter water gradually.Practice the “float‑on‑back” technique and keep the head tilted back to keep airways clear.Follow the “phone, float, throw” protocol when assisting someone in distress.Parents and carers should discuss water risks with children and encourage peer‑to‑peer safety.The National Water Safety Forum’s “Float to Live” campaign and statements from Gavin Ellis, drowning‑prevention lead at the National Fire Chiefs Council, underline that many incidents are preventable with awareness and timely action. As the heatwave persists, continued public education and increased lifeguard coverage will be crucial to curb the rising tide of drownings.

Scientists from University College London and partners have proved that a 50‑gene genomic test can reliably pinpoint hormone‑positive breast‑cancer patients who do not need chemotherapy, potentially sparing millions from toxic side‑effects.Optima Trial Demonstrates Genomic Test Can Identify Low‑Risk PatientsThe Optima trial enrolled 4,429 women aged 40+ across the UK, Norway, Sweden, Australia, New Zealand and Thailand. Participants were split into a standard‑care arm (chemotherapy + hormone therapy) and a test‑guided arm where treatment was decided by the genomic score.Trial Numbers Reveal Near‑Identical Survival RatesFive‑year outcomes were strikingly similar:95% of patients receiving chemotherapy remained alive and recurrence‑free.94% of patients who skipped chemotherapy (low‑score group) were also alive and recurrence‑free.The test classified patients using a score derived from the activity of 50 tumour genes, produced by Veracyte's Prosigna assay.These figures indicate that for low‑score patients, chemotherapy adds little or no survival benefit.Potential Shift in Breast Cancer Treatment GuidelinesProf Rob Stein, chief investigator, says the results “address a longstanding challenge” by moving decision‑making from clinical features to tumour biology. Health systems could see reduced drug costs, fewer hospital visits, and a dramatic drop in chemotherapy‑related toxicity.Future Adoption and Healthcare SavingsWith funding from the NIHR, Veracyte and cancer charities, the study paves the way for rapid guideline updates at bodies like ASCO and NICE. Wider implementation could translate into billions of dollars saved globally and improve quality of life for countless patients. Ongoing monitoring will confirm long‑term outcomes, but the early data suggest a new era of personalised, cost‑effective breast‑cancer care.

The Discovery of PFAS in the Solent Strait Scientists have found high levels of toxic PFAS, or “forever chemicals”, in soil, water and throughout the marine food chain in the UK’s Solent strait, including at protected environmental sites, according to a new study. Extent of the Pollution In some samples, pollution was 13 times the safe threshold for coastal waters. Others, which were below legal limits for individual chemicals, failed tests for combined toxicity. The samples were taken from the Solent strait, which runs between the Isle of Wight and the mainland, forming part of the Channel. Sources of the Chemicals The chemicals are thought to have entered the environment from wastewater treatment plants, sewage outflows, historic landfills and nearby military sites. Researchers analysed government data, testing at water utilities, and their own samples from a dozen species of fish, seaweed and invertebrates. Impact on the Environment They found PFAS were entering the Solent in treated effluent from wastewater plants in Portsmouth and Fareham operated by Southern Water, the utility that provides drinking water and sewerage for Kent, Sussex, Hampshire and the Isle of Wight. The study also mapped 194 combined sewer overflow outfalls and more than 500 nearby historic landfills that researchers believe could also contribute to the pollution. Calls for Action Researchers said their findings highlighted the need to monitor chemicals in combination and to make a blanket ban on PFAS part of the government’s water reform agenda. Prof Alex Ford, a biologist at the University of Portsmouth and one of the study’s authors, said: “If there was an oil spill in the Solent that industry would have to pay for the restoration of those habitats, but that doesn’t happen with sewage.” Future Outlook The EU is moving towards a blanket PFAS ban, probably with some exceptions for medicine and other critical uses. The British government said it would consult on setting limits for the chemicals and carry out further tests when its own PFAS plan was published in February, promising a “framework … to understand where these chemicals are coming from, how they spread and how to reduce public and environmental exposure”.
